No way. Hunter’s too much of a big government free spender who’s addicted to pork. He voted against all 19 of Jeff Flake’s anti-pork amendments.
He voted for the pork-encrusted 2005 Highway Bill. He voted against the fiscally conservative Republican Study Committee’s proposed budgets in 2003, 2005 and 2006 even though he’s supposedly an RSC member.
Hunter is dead last among the GOP presidential candidates in fundraising. His opposition to free trade has hurt him with big donors. But he should have forseen this and had an agressive internet fundraising effort to try to make up for the shortfall.
Even though he voted no on McCain Feingold, he flip flopped and voted yes on the 527 bill.
The Club for Growth give Hunter a miserable score of 49% (that’s an ‘F’) on their 2005 scorecard, ranking him 187th within the House GOP conference out of roughly 230 members.
Our (political action committee) would cross him off the list, said David Keating, executive director of the Club for Growth. We wouldn’t even consider endorsing him because his record on fiscal issues has been so bad.
Race 4 2008 says, “This explains why Duncan Hunter isnt gaining any traction; his record on fiscal issues is that of something other than a conservative.”
In years past, Hunter used to score well on issues considered important by the National Taxpayers Union. But his trend is worrisome, as he’s been getting only C’s from NTU in recent years.
